Implement a circular version of a doubly linked list, without any sentinels, that supports all the public
Question:
Implement a circular version of a doubly linked list, without any sentinels, that supports all the public behaviors of the original as well as two new update methods, rotate( ) and rotateBackward( ).
Fantastic news! We've Found the answer you've been seeking!
Step by Step Answer:
Answer rating: 66% (15 reviews)
public class Node private T data private Node next private Node previous public T getData return data public void setDataT data thisdata data public Node getNext return next public void setNextNode ne...View the full answer
Answered By
Marvine Ekina
Marvine Ekina
Dedicated and experienced Academic Tutor with a proven track record for helping students to improve their academic performance. Adept at evaluating students and creating learning plans based on their strengths and weaknesses. Bringing forth a devotion to education and helping others to achieve their academic and life goals.
PERSONAL INFORMATION
Address: , ,
Nationality:
Driving License:
Hobbies: reading
SKILLS
????? Problem Solving Skills
????? Predictive Modeling
????? Customer Service Skills
????? Creative Problem Solving Skills
????? Strong Analytical Skills
????? Project Management Skills
????? Multitasking Skills
????? Leadership Skills
????? Curriculum Development
????? Excellent Communication Skills
????? SAT Prep
????? Knowledge of Educational Philosophies
????? Informal and Formal Assessments
0.00
0 Reviews
10+ Question Solved
Related Book For
Data Structures and Algorithms in Java
ISBN: 978-1118771334
6th edition
Authors: Michael T. Goodrich, Roberto Tamassia, Michael H. Goldwasser
Question Posted:
Students also viewed these Computer science questions
-
The MyLinkedList class used in Listing 24.6 is a one-way directional linked list that enables one-way traversal of the list. Modify the Node class to add the new data field name previous to refer to...
-
This is a research study, having four variables. .1)Leader humility 2)Antisocial behavior 3)mindfulness 4) Self-efficacy I need help to w.rite Abstract of this study and need you to make the sense...
-
A firm operates under conditions of perfect competition and produces in the short run that quantity, Q*, at which its marginal revenue is equal to its marginal cost (MR=MC). If the price (P) of the...
-
Assume that a grower of flower bulbs sells its annual output of bulbs to an Internet retailer for $70,000. The retailer, in turn, brings in $160,000 from selling the bulbs directly to final...
-
The management of Pratt Engineering Company had agreed in principle to a proposal from Hardin Tool Company to acquire all its stock in exchange for Hardin securities. The two managements were in...
-
Go to Google or Bing search engines and type in population and, thereafter, sampling. Prepare a brief summary of what you find.
-
What is the reactive effect and why might it be important in relation to structured observation research?
-
Ethylene oxide is produced by the catalytic oxidation of ethylene: 2C 2 H 4 +0 2 2C 2 H 4 0 an undesired competing reaction is the combustion of ethylene: C 2 H 4 + 3O 2 2C0 2 + 2H 2 0 the feed to...
-
Swiftys Lawn Services provides custom landscaping for homes and businesses and uses job order costing to capture the cost of its landscaping jobs. There are no jobs in process at the beginning of...
-
Robert Brown applied for admission to the University of Kansas School of Law. Brown answered "no" to questions on the application asking if he had a criminal history and acknowledged that a false...
-
Our implementation of a doubly linked list relies on two sentinel nodes, header and trailer, but a single sentinel node that guards both ends of the list should suffice. Reimplement the...
-
Solve the previous problemusing inheritance, such that a DoublyLinkedList class inherits from the existing CircularlyLinkedList, and the DoublyLinkedList.Node nested class inherits from...
-
The hazardous waste accumulation period normally begins at what point? (a) when wastes are first added to the container, (b) when the container is full, (c) when the hazardous label is affixed to the...
-
Floyd's Bumpers has distribution centers in Lafayette, Indiana; Charlotte, North Carolina; Los Angeles, California; Dallas, Texas; and Pittsburgh, Pennsylvania. Each distribution center carries all...
-
In this assignment you are asked to open the Excel Spreadsheet for YP Enterprises (March 2019) and complete the section entitled Ratios 2019 (highlighted in yellow). This will require you to...
-
Concord Timber Company owns 9,000 acres of timberland purchased in 2014 at a cost of $1.470 per acre. At the time of purchase. the land without the timber was valued at $420 per acre. In 2015,...
-
Foofy computes z-scores for a set of normally distributed exam scores. She obtains a z-score of -3.96 for 8 out of 20 of the students. What do you conclude?
-
Part 1 Recording Using the financial statements for the hypothetical company - Big Box Retailer-record the transactions for the year to the financial statement. The financial statements may be found...
-
Prepare an estate tax return (Form 706) for Adam Zugg of 45 Cornfield Place, Midwest City, IL 60000. Adam died October 31, 2017. He was survived by his wife, Callie, and their son, Zebulon. At the...
-
Select the correct answer for each of the following questions. 1. On December 31, 20X3, Saxe Corporation was merged into Poe Corporation. In the business combination, Poe issued 200,000 shares of its...
-
Write down the bit pattern in the fraction of value 1/3 assuming a floating point format that uses binary numbers in the fraction. Assume there are 24 bits, and you do not need to normalize. Is this...
-
Write down the bit pattern in the fraction assuming a floating point format that uses Binary Coded Decimal (base 10) numbers in the fraction instead of base 2. Assume there are 24 bits, and you do...
-
Write down the bit pattern assuming that we are using base 15 numbers in the fraction instead of base 2. (Base 16 numbers use the symbols 09 and AF. Base 15 numbers would use 09 and AE.) Assume there...
-
Example 3-1 In 20--, the annual salaries paid each of the officers of Abrew, Inc., follow. The officers are paid semimonthly on the 15th and the last day of the month. Compute the FICA taxes to be...
-
Jaybird Company operates in a highly competitive market where the market price for its product is $120 per unit. Jaybird desires a 30% profit per unit. Jaybird expects to sell 5,000 units. Additional...
-
2.2. You have a stock in the three-period binomial model such that So = 4, S.(H) = 8, S (T) = 2, and r=0.25. (c) Work out the value tree for a forward contract with delivery time 3 and delivery price...
Study smarter with the SolutionInn App